Carlo Di Fulco

Lead API Engineer at Userlane
  • Claim this Profile
Contact Information
us****@****om
(386) 825-5501
Location
DE
Languages
  • English Full professional proficiency
  • Spanish Professional working proficiency
  • Italian Native or bilingual proficiency
  • German Elementary proficiency

Topline Score

Topline score feature will be out soon.

Bio

Generated by
Topline AI

5.0

/5.0
/ Based on 2 ratings
  • (2)
  • (0)
  • (0)
  • (0)
  • (0)

Filter reviews by:

Vadym Voitiuk

I woked together with Carlo for about than 1 year, and during this time he proved himself as reliable, hard-working and very goal-oriented engineer with a great passion to everythin he is doing.

Francesco Tarantino

I've met Carlo during our master studies in Computer Science Engineering at the university of Bologna and I appreciate his consistent and steady approach to get things done. HThus he manage to acquire great IT and enginering skills.

You need to have a working account to view this content.
You need to have a working account to view this content.

Credentials

  • Scrum Master
    Scrum Alliance
    Nov, 2012
    - Nov, 2024
  • EMCDSA Data Science Associate
    EMC Education Services

Experience

    • Germany
    • Technology, Information and Internet
    • 1 - 100 Employee
    • Lead API Engineer
      • Jan 2021 - Present

    • Germany
    • Computer and Network Security
    • 1 - 100 Employee
    • Software Development Team Lead
      • Jul 2018 - Dec 2020

      Build and manage a team of 5 full stack developers.Tech lead and part time development (roughly 50% of working time).Mentor new team members.Project management.Implement new work processes and enhance existing ones.

    • Senior Software Engineer
      • Aug 2015 - Dec 2020

      Design, implementation and maintenance of REST-like API using Symfony PHP framework.Design, implementation and maintenance of backend daemons using Symfony PHP framework and systemd in Debian/linux environment.Implementation of build tools with the goal of automating the release process using bash and GNU make.Concept and implementation of data bus using ZeroMQ.Maintenance and enhancement of user interface using AngularJS 1.4 and Vue.js.Data aggregation and analysis with Java Spring and Elasticsearch.

    • Technology, Information and Internet
    • Senior Software Engineer
      • Feb 2013 - Jul 2015

      Design and implementation of high performance tracking API applying RESTful paradigm with highly optimized PHP framework DooPHP and Apache Kafka as high performance data bus. Concept, design and implementation of micro bundle REST framework based on Sensiolab Silex and Symfony components. Design and implementation of SOA based platform. Implementation of integration proxies with multiple third party APIs (Salesforce, Facebook, Box.net). Management, design and implementation of analytic platform based on Hadoop using Hive and Pig modules. Experience with Amazon AWS services. Particular attention to code quality using tools for Test-Driven Development (PHPUnit, jMeter) and Continuous Integration such (Ant, Jenkins). Development environment based on Vagrant and Chef Solo.

    • Finland
    • Telecommunications
    • 700 & Above Employee
    • Web Developer
      • Dec 2011 - Jan 2013

      Implementation of large scale system exposing RESTful API using PHP 5, CouchDB and nginx with particular attention at speed performance and code optimization. Search service implementation based on elasticsearch. Design and development of RIA internal tools using the MVC javascript framework ExtJS 4 and CodeIgniter. PHP programming using Zend Framework. Implementation of large scale system exposing RESTful API using PHP 5, CouchDB and nginx with particular attention at speed performance and code optimization. Search service implementation based on elasticsearch. Design and development of RIA internal tools using the MVC javascript framework ExtJS 4 and CodeIgniter. PHP programming using Zend Framework.

    • IT Services and IT Consulting
    • 1 - 100 Employee
    • Software Engineer
      • Oct 2009 - Nov 2011

      LAMP Web Applications development. Javascript/Ajax solutions development (jQuery, Mootools, ExtJS). ExtJS User Interface development. Joomla! 1.5 Component development. Alfresco consultancy and customization. Alfresco REST webscript development. ALfresco, Liferay, LDAP, CAS Server integration. LAMP Web Applications development. Javascript/Ajax solutions development (jQuery, Mootools, ExtJS). ExtJS User Interface development. Joomla! 1.5 Component development. Alfresco consultancy and customization. Alfresco REST webscript development. ALfresco, Liferay, LDAP, CAS Server integration.

    • Hong Kong
    • Financial Services
    • 1 - 100 Employee
    • freelance developer (digital2b)
      • Feb 2011 - Jul 2011

      Work in a team focused on the development of the social network growvc.com. Development of solutions using JavaScript frameworks jQuery and Mootools and on the PHP MVC framework Symfony 1.4. Experience in the use of LinkedIn and Twitter javascript APIs. MySQL tables design. Work in a team focused on the development of the social network growvc.com. Development of solutions using JavaScript frameworks jQuery and Mootools and on the PHP MVC framework Symfony 1.4. Experience in the use of LinkedIn and Twitter javascript APIs. MySQL tables design.

    • Italy
    • Business Consulting and Services
    • 300 - 400 Employee
    • .Net Developer
      • Mar 2009 - Oct 2009

      Internship aimed at preparing the master thesis degree with the purpose of setting up a system for the Master Data Management on Microsoft .NET platform. Designing systems for Master Data Management. Experience in VisualBasic .NET, ASP .NET programming and javascript/AJAX programming. Experience in the production of MVC modules for the CMS DotNetNuke and in the production of Infragistics ASP .NET controls. Experience of relational database design using MSSQL Server. Internship aimed at preparing the master thesis degree with the purpose of setting up a system for the Master Data Management on Microsoft .NET platform. Designing systems for Master Data Management. Experience in VisualBasic .NET, ASP .NET programming and javascript/AJAX programming. Experience in the production of MVC modules for the CMS DotNetNuke and in the production of Infragistics ASP .NET controls. Experience of relational database design using MSSQL Server.

Education

  • Alma Mater Studiorum – Università di Bologna
    Master's degree, Computer Engineer
    2006 - 2009
  • Università degli Studi di Palermo
    Computer Engineer
    2001 - 2005

Community

You need to have a working account to view this content. Click here to join now